export class ProfilingATNSimulator extends ParserATNSimulator {
	protected decisions: DecisionInfo[];
	protected numDecisions: number;

	protected _input: TokenStream | undefined;
	protected _startIndex: number = 0;
	protected _sllStopIndex: number = 0;
	protected _llStopIndex: number = 0;

	protected currentDecision: number = 0;
	protected currentState: SimulatorState | undefined;

	/** At the point of LL failover, we record how SLL would resolve the conflict so that
	 *  we can determine whether or not a decision / input pair is context-sensitive.
	 *  If LL gives a different result than SLL's predicted alternative, we have a
	 *  context sensitivity for sure. The converse is not necessarily true, however.
	 *  It's possible that after conflict resolution chooses minimum alternatives,
	 *  SLL could get the same answer as LL. Regardless of whether or not the result indicates
	 *  an ambiguity, it is not treated as a context sensitivity because LL prediction
	 *  was not required in order to produce a correct prediction for this decision and input sequence.
	 *  It may in fact still be a context sensitivity but we don't know by looking at the
	 *  minimum alternatives for the current input.
	 */
	protected conflictingAltResolvedBySLL: number = 0;

	constructor(parser: Parser) {
		super(parser.interpreter.atn, parser);
		this.optimize_ll1 = false;
		this.reportAmbiguities = true;
		this.numDecisions = this.atn.decisionToState.length;
		this.decisions = [];
		for (let i = 0; i < this.numDecisions; i++) {
			this.decisions.push(new DecisionInfo(i));
		}
	}

	public adaptivePredict(/*@NotNull*/ input: TokenStream, decision: number, outerContext: ParserRuleContext | undefined): number;
	public adaptivePredict(/*@NotNull*/ input: TokenStream, decision: number, outerContext: ParserRuleContext | undefined, useContext: boolean): number;
	@Override
	public adaptivePredict(
		@NotNull input: TokenStream,
		decision: number,
		outerContext: ParserRuleContext | undefined,
		useContext?: boolean): number {
		if (useContext !== undefined) {
			return super.adaptivePredict(input, decision, outerContext, useContext);
		}

		try {
			this._input = input;
			this._startIndex = input.index;
			// it's possible for SLL to reach a conflict state without consuming any input
			this._sllStopIndex = this._startIndex - 1;
			this._llStopIndex = -1;
			this.currentDecision = decision;
			this.currentState = undefined;
			this.conflictingAltResolvedBySLL = ATN.INVALID_ALT_NUMBER;
			let start: number[] = process.hrtime();
			let alt: number = super.adaptivePredict(input, decision, outerContext);
			let stop: number[] = process.hrtime();

			let nanoseconds: number = (stop[0] - start[0]) * 1000000000;
			if (nanoseconds === 0) {
				nanoseconds = stop[1] - start[1];
			} else {
				// Add nanoseconds from start to end of that second, plus start of the end second to end
				nanoseconds += (1000000000 - start[1]) + stop[1];
			}

			this.decisions[decision].timeInPrediction += nanoseconds;
			this.decisions[decision].invocations++;

			let SLL_k: number = this._sllStopIndex - this._startIndex + 1;
			this.decisions[decision].SLL_TotalLook += SLL_k;
			this.decisions[decision].SLL_MinLook = this.decisions[decision].SLL_MinLook === 0 ? SLL_k : Math.min(this.decisions[decision].SLL_MinLook, SLL_k);
			if (SLL_k > this.decisions[decision].SLL_MaxLook) {
				this.decisions[decision].SLL_MaxLook = SLL_k;
				this.decisions[decision].SLL_MaxLookEvent =
					new LookaheadEventInfo(decision, undefined, alt, input, this._startIndex, this._sllStopIndex, false);
			}

			if (this._llStopIndex >= 0) {
				let LL_k: number = this._llStopIndex - this._startIndex + 1;
				this.decisions[decision].LL_TotalLook += LL_k;
				this.decisions[decision].LL_MinLook = this.decisions[decision].LL_MinLook === 0 ? LL_k : Math.min(this.decisions[decision].LL_MinLook, LL_k);
				if (LL_k > this.decisions[decision].LL_MaxLook) {
					this.decisions[decision].LL_MaxLook = LL_k;
					this.decisions[decision].LL_MaxLookEvent =
						new LookaheadEventInfo(decision, undefined, alt, input, this._startIndex, this._llStopIndex, true);
				}
			}

			return alt;
		}
		finally {
			this._input = undefined;
			this.currentDecision = -1;
		}
	}
